What the source establishesFOURSOURCE's current public network page presents an operator-reported global company count and country or territory search. It says logged-in users can narrow results by compliance certificates, product groups, fabric types, target groups, minimum order quantities, and other fields, with a free-trial and supplier sign-up route.Yarnpond's current pages let knit and crochet designers publish public or private testing calls, select applicants, communicate with test teams, set milestones, collect feedback, post sample-making calls, and advertise tech-editing jobs. Testers can participate without charge, while designers pay per testing or job post or use a subscription, and tech editors maintain profiles and apply to posted work.The Craft Yarn Council's current gateway publishes its yarn-weight system, crochet and knitting chart symbols and abbreviations, project levels, body-size tables, hook and needle aliases, care symbols, designer guidance, downloadable symbols, and a guideline PDF. The Council says yarn companies, tool manufacturers, publishers, and consultants developed the guidance to improve consistency in labels and patterns and asks industry participants to adopt it.
